Introduction to WiFi Marketing

WiFi marketing refers to the use of WiFi networks as a channel to promote products, services, or brands. It involves providing internet access to customers in exchange for their personal data, such as email addresses, phone numbers, or social media profiles. This data is then used to create targeted marketing campaigns, offer personalized experiences, and build customer loyalty. WiFi marketing is a powerful tool for businesses to engage with customers, increase foot traffic, and drive revenue.

WiFi Marketing Strategies

There are several WiFi marketing strategies that businesses can use to engage with customers and drive sales. Some of the most effective strategies include:

Captive Portal Marketing

Captive portal marketing involves creating a customized login page that customers must access before using the WiFi network. This page can be used to promote products, services, or brands and collect customer data. Captive portal marketing is an effective way to engage with customers and build brand awareness.

WiFi-Based Loyalty Programs

WiFi-based loyalty programs involve offering rewards, discounts, and exclusive offers to loyal customers who use the WiFi network. These programs can be used to build customer loyalty and retention and drive sales. WiFi-based loyalty programs are a powerful way to incentivize customers to return to a business and make repeat purchases.
